Remnants of Hurricane Isaac put a damper on the NHRA Full Throttle Drag Racing Series at Lucas Oil Raceway over the holiday weekend.
The Mac Tools U.S. Nationals have been rescheduled for Saturday and Sunday. NHRA Spokesman Scott Smith says they will have one day of qualifying with two sessions for the professional classes on Saturday. The $100,000 Traxxas Shootout will also be held on Saturday for the Funny Car classes.
Smith says Monday's original, full schedule will run on Sunday for the NHRA Full Throttle Drag Racers. Traxas Ford Mustang Funny Car Driver Courtney Force says she was disappointed the event was rained out because she was the no. 1 qualifier, and set a new track speed record of 317 miles per hour.
Smith says tickets purchased for the Labor Day weekend event will be valid for this weekend's races.
